<p><em>For the Term of His Natural Life</em> (1874) is a novel by Marcus Clarke. Inspired by a journey taken by the author to the penal colony of Port Arthur, Tasmania, the novel was originally serialized in <em>The Australian Journal</em> between 1870 and 1872. For its depictions of the brutality and inhumanity of Australia’s penal colonies, the novel has been recognized as a powerful realist novel and one of the first works of Tasmanian Gothic literature. In the year 1827, a young British aristocrat is implicated in the murder and robbery of Lord Bellasis, his birth father. Sent to Van Diemen’s Land, he changes his name to Rufus Dawes and steadies himself for life in some of the world’s most notorious penal colonies. On board the <em>Malabar</em>, which is also transporting the new commander of the settlement at Macquarie Harbour, a group of mutineers hatches a plan to take control of the ship. Although Dawes warns the Captain, the conspirators place responsibility for the attempted mutiny on his innocent shoulders, and his sentence is extended for the rest of his life. At Macquarie Harbor and later Port Arthur, Dawes is brutalized, isolated, and tortured, leaving him no choice but to plan his unlikely escape. Made available by CLASSIC COLLECTION 600.***</p> <p>Synopsis:</p> <p>For the Term of his Natural Life, written by Marcus Clarke, was published in the Australian Journal between 1870 and 1872 (as His Natural Life), appearing as a novel in 1874. It is the best known novelisation of life as a convict in early Australian history. Described as a “ripping yarn”, and at times relying on seemingly implausible coincidences, the story follows the fortunes of Rufus Dawes, a young man transported for a murder which he did not commit. The harsh and inhumane treatment meted out to the convicts, some of whom were transported for relatively minor crimes, is clearly conveyed. The conditions experienced by the convicts are graphically described. The novel was based on research by the author as well as a visit to the penal settlement of Port Arthur, Tasmania.</p> <p>FIND AND ENJOY!</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。 167円

<p>TO SIR CHARLES GAVAN DUFFY My Dear Sir Charles, I take leave to dedicate this work to you, not merely because your nineteen years of political and literary life in Australia render it very fitting that any work written by a resident in the colonies, and having to do with the history of past colonial days, should bear your name upon its dedicatory page; but because the publication of my book is due to your advice and encouragement. The convict of fiction has been hitherto shown only at the beginning or at the end of his career. Either his exile has been the mysterious end to his misdeeds, or he has appeared upon the scene to claim interest by reason of an equally unintelligible love of crime acquired during his experience in a penal settlement. Charles Reade has drawn the interior of a house of correction in England, and Victor Hugo has shown how a French convict fares after the fulfilment of his sentence. But no writerーso far as I am awareーhas attempted to depict the dismal condition of a felon during his term of transportation. I have endeavoured in "His Natural Life" to set forth the working and the results of an English system of transportation carefully considered and carried out under official supervision; and to illustrate in the manner best calculated, as I think, to attract general attention, the inexpediency of again allowing offenders against the law to be herded together in places remote from the wholesome influence of public opinion, and to be submitted to a discipline which must necessarily depend for its just administration upon the personal character and temper of their gaolers. Your critical faculty will doubtless find, in the construction and artistic working of this book, many faults. I do not think, however, that you will discover any exaggerations. Some of the events narrated are doubtless tragic and terrible; but I hold it needful to my purpose to record them, for they are events which have actually occurred, and which, if the blunders which produced them be repeated, must infallibly occur again. It is true that the British Government have ceased to deport the criminals of England, but the method of punishment, of which that deportation was a part, is still in existence. Port Blair is a Port Arthur filled with Indian-men instead of Englishmen; and, within the last year, France has established, at New Caledonia, a penal settlement which will, in the natural course of things, repeat in its annals the history of Macquarie Harbour and of Norfolk Island</p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。 640円

Yet, with enduring human spirit and unrelenting determination, Dawes remains ever desperate to clear his name, no matter the trials that come his way.</p> <p>First published in 1874, Marcus Clarke’s vivid and brutal depictions of convict life have come to define our colonial history. Still beloved by readers today, <em>For the Term of His Natural Life</em> remains the most important Australian book of the nineteenth century, and a vital part of our cultural and literary identity.</p> <p><strong>Marcus Clarke</strong> was born in 1846 in Kensington, London. At age seventeen Clarke left England for Australia, where his uncle was a county court judge. Despite an early career in banking, Clarke had begun to write professionally by 1867, penning stories for the <em>Australian Magazine</em> and working as a theatre critic for the Melbourne <em>Argus</em>. Commissioned by the <em>Australian Journal</em> to write a serial about convict life, Clarke produced his masterwork, <em>His Natural Life</em>. Republished as a novel in 1874 under the new title <em>For the Term of His Natural Life</em>, Clarke's epic tale of crime and punishment was later distributed in Britain, America, Germany and many other countries. Marcus Clarke died in Melbourne in 1881, aged thirty-five.</p> <p>‘A beautiful edition of an Aussie Classic.’ <em>BookMooch</em></p>画面が切り替わりますので、しばらくお待ち下さい。 ※ご購入は、楽天kobo商品ページからお願いします。※切り替わらない場合は、こちら をクリックして下さい。 ※このページからは注文できません。 1,346円

<p><strong>Erythromelalgia is a rare condition that typically affects the extremities, causing episodes of burning pain and redness.</strong> The condition is often associated with increased blood flow and temperature changes in the affected area. In some cases, erythromelalgia can also cause numbness or tingling.</p> <p>The exact cause of erythromelalgia is unknown, but it is believed to be the result of abnormal blood vessel function. This may be due to an underlying condition such as diabetes, or it may be a primary condition.</p> <p>There are two primary types of erythromelalgia, primary and secondary. Primary erythromelalgia is thought to be caused by an abnormality in the vascular system, while secondary erythromelalgia can be caused by a variety of underlying conditions, including diabetes, gout, and neuropathy.</p> <p>There is no cure for erythromelalgia, but there are treatments available to help relieve the symptoms. In some cases, the condition may go into remission on its own.</p> <p>Dietary and lifestyle changes can often help to lessen the severity of erythromelalgia symptoms. Avoiding triggers, such as heat, cold, or stress, can be helpful. Eating a healthy diet and maintaining a healthy weight is also important.</p> <p>Natural remedies such as herbs and supplements may also help to relieve symptoms of erythromelalgia.
